THEĀ Council of Southern Africa Football Associations (COSAFA) and Council for East and Central Africa Football Associations (CECAFA) have resolved, in consultation with their member associations, to support each otherās single candidate for a place on the FIFAĀ Council.
In a joint statement issued by COSAFA president Ā Said Ali Said Athouman and his Ā CECAFAĀ counterpart, Wallace Karia said the two associations Ā Ā have resolved to support Football Association of Zambia (FAZ) president Andrew Kamanga, Ā the sole candidate from the COSAFA Zonal Union for one of five places on the FIFA Council that is open to CAFĀ members.
Souleiman Hassan Waberi, the President of the Djibouti Football Federation (DFF), is the sole candidate from the CECAFA Zonal Union.
āThat being the case, the two Zones have resolved to jointly support the election of the twoĀ candidates for the FIFA Council in a show of solidarity,ā the statement reads/
COSAFA is made up of 14 CAF Ā member associations and CECAFA has 11.
Both Kamanga and Waberi have been declared eligible to stand by FIFAās Review Ā Committee.
Elections for the FIFA Council will take place at CAFās Elective General Assembly in Cairo on March 12, 2025.
